Its a simple thing to do but so far CSS specifications have been silent on it. This is another way to align text vertically. This solution will work for a single line and multiple lines of text, but it still requires a fixed height container: Div height: 200px line-height: 200px text-align: center border: 2px dashed f69c55 . Span display: inline-block vertical-align: middle line-height I want to vertical align p tags middle in div, images float left and div.box:last-child has margin-left: 1 I try this css but it doesnt workHow can I vertical align text and keep margin 1 div.boxes:last-child? What is the correct way to force text in a div to vertically align to the middle?.header display: inline-block text-align: center width: 123px background: green border-radius: 4px 4px 4px 4px height: 80px vertical-align: middle When we develop web pages, we will have to align the text of div in the middle either horizontally or vertically. CSS vertical alignment is often misunderstood. Look no further. Im trying to get my text to vertically align to the middle of the div of the abc div only.14/07/2011 6 Methods For Vertical and then set vertical-align: middle on table and adding an extra div to contain both picture and title text Do you know how to vertically align a text in a floating div?CSS: .contentdiv width: 135px height: 84px display: table border:2px solid red .contentdiv p display: table-cell vertical-align: middle text-align: center Im trying to get my text to vertically align to the middle of the div of the abc div only. i want to keep the height at 50 and text to align vertically in the middle of the div. ive yet to find a solution to this problem, maybe im not searching the right things.Tags: html css vertical-alignment.
While div vertical-align: middle line-height: 2em gives us: To make matters worse, there are other scenarios that may not work as expected.This gives us text that is vertically aligned in the middle in the first box, but it isnt where we wanted it in the second. I want the content and label to stick to bottom of the div and not float in the middle(vertical-align).Or, you could also simply add padding to the top of the element, setting the size of the text and line-height to be a certain size to get the desired size/effect. 3 Using vertical align property with Div text and input type.bottom: middle: super: Aligns as super script. I want to keep the height at 50px and text to align vertically in the middle of the div.abc span vertical-align:middle display: table-cell Another solution I can think of here is to use transform property with translateY() where Y obviously stands for Y Axis. If you will try to align the text inside a div using the CSS rule vertical-align: middle you wont succeed. Suppose you have a div element with the height of 50px and you have placed some link inside the div that you want align vertically center. Article summary: For CSS2 browser one can use display:table/display:table-cell to center content. Sample also available at JSFiddle: < div style"display: table height: 400px overflow: hidden"> <. Div style"display: table-cell vertical-align: middle"> <. Div>. Everything is vertically centered in vertical-align: middleAll these Codes just to bring text in the Middle?? thats why I miss
| in a line of text The above will fail if youve multiple lines, so in that case you can wrap your text using span and than use display: table-cell and display: table along with vertical-align: middle, also dont forget to use width: 100 for abc. One of the most common things that needs to be done but is the hardest is to vertically align something in the middle of a div. Right now I want to verically align some text in the middle. I cant do it through padding, and the vertical -align style isnt working for me I used: display: table-cell vertical-align: middle The text is Almost in the middle of the Div. When i add more t. Make the icon vertically centered inside div and the text vertically centered too!top align-items: center background: blue none repeat scroll 0 0 display: flex height: 30px width: 50 .myImage vertical-align: middle left width:200px float:left Vertical-align:middleNo Actually I want label in one div and text box with error message in another div. When data will be incorrect error message going to be displayed. .outerContainer .innerContainer display: table-cell vertical-align: middle width: 100 margin: 0 auto text-align: centerIs it possible to vertically align text within a div? Create a container for your text content, a span perhaps. |
using display:table-cell vertical-align:bottom. vertical-align on inline elements.In this paragraph, I have a cute little display:inline-block vertical-align:middle and display:inline-block vertical-align:text-bottom as an example. div - Align vertically using CSS 3 - Stack Overflow. css property display: table-cell vertical-align:middle will center the block vertically .